Scholastic Corp
Glance View

Market Cap
796.8m USD
Industry
Media

Scholastic Corp. engages in the publication and distribution of children's books, magazines, and teaching materials. The company is headquartered in New York City, New York and currently employs 6,800 full-time employees. The firm operates through three segments: Children’s Book Publishing and Distribution, Education Solutions and International. Children’s Book Publishing and Distribution segment operates as an integrated business, which includes the publication and distribution of children’s books, e-books, media and interactive products in the United States through its book clubs and book fairs in its school channels and through the trade channel. Education Solutions segment includes the publication and distribution to schools and libraries of children’s books, classroom magazines, print and digital supplemental and core classroom materials and related support services, and print and on-line reference and non-fiction products for grades pre-kindergarten to 12 in the United States. International segment includes the publication and distribution of products and services outside the United States.

What is Gross Margin?
Gross Margin shows how much money a company keeps from each dollar of sales after paying for the products it sells. It tells how profitable the company`s core business is before other expenses.
How is Gross Margin calculated?

Gross Margin is calculated by dividing the Gross Profit by the Revenue.

What is Scholastic Corp's current Gross Margin?

The current Gross Margin for Scholastic Corp is 56.1%, which is above its 3-year median of 55.2%.

How has Gross Margin changed over time?

Over the last 3 years, Scholastic Corp’s Gross Margin has increased from 53.3% to 56.1%. During this period, it reached a low of 53.2% on Feb 28, 2023 and a high of 56.1% on Nov 30, 2025.
